About This Home
A Unique Space Reimagined in the Heart of Hudson Rising with quiet grandeur in Hudson's historic Armory District,this 1870 brick church has been reborn as an extraordinary private residence — a seamless blend of heritage and modern artistry. Inside,30-foot ceilings lift the eye toward hand-hewn beams and light-dappled brick walls,while an open 2,500-square-foot plan creates an atmosphere both expansive and intimate. Every detail feels intentional: a gourmet kitchen designed for conversation as much as cooking; serene new baths that balance utility with elegance; and central air ensuring comfort through every season. The pièce de résistance is the lofted primary suite — a tranquil aerie overlooking the vast main hall,crowned by the church's original circular stained-glass window. Each morning,colored light spills through the glass in shifting patterns,transforming the room into a living work of art. Fully equipped and partially furnished,this rare sanctuary invites imagination — equally suited to a designer's atelier,an artist's retreat,or a life lived expansively. Steps from Hudson's galleries,cafés,and cultural pulse,it offers both inspiration and refuge.

Named after the explorer Henry Hudson, the City of Hudson rests along the Hudson River in the Hudson Valley. A wide variety of historic architecture is well-preserved in Hudson, from Victorian to Queen Anne and everything in between. History and art are intertwined in Hudson, which is most evident at Olana State Historic Site, the former home of 19th century painter Frederic Edwin Church, and the abundance of antique stores and galleries clustered along Warren Street.
Between window shopping and gallery hopping, Hudson residents delight in the many delectable food options available in their city. Whether you prefer artisan shops, food trucks, or award-winning restaurants, Hudson has something to suit your taste. Hudson is also home to cherished amenities like FASNY Museum of Firefighting and Henry Hudson Riverfront Park. New York City, Boston, and Providence are all within a three-hour drive of Hudson as well.
